Tucker and Dale are a couple of country boys who just want to get out to their cabin in order to enjoy a fishing and hunting vacation. They are not bad people but for some teenagers that they randomly encounter while filling up with gas at a local shop, they are seen as such and for the start of the film they are presented as though they are scary in a similar fashion to the country people in Deliverance.


src

The "city folk" initially try to get a closer look at these scary hillbillies but in their attempts to taunt them they inadvertently end up accidentally killing themselves. This is the "Evil" that Tucker and Dale end up having to deal with. The hot teenagers keep getting themselves into situations and they themselves believe Tucker and Dale to be the reasons why they keep dying, even though Tucker and Dale are actually trying to help them.


src

It's a gore-fest for sure and it probably would be wise to not let kids see it but in the end it is a very inventive take on a horror film because there actually are bad guys in this and there actually is some "evil," but it isn't the people you would suspect.

This movie wasn't terribly successful in a commercial sense and it wasn't even in most theaters. I bought it on DVD because I didn't know it was even in theaters. It is considered a cult classic and there was a sequel being planned. They stopped talking about a sequel back in 2017 so unfortunately, it seems unlikely that this is going to happen.
